What drives 84 Lumber's sales and marketing?

84 Lumber's sales and marketing strategy has been key to its success in the evolving building materials industry. A notable 2017 Super Bowl ad significantly boosted brand awareness and website traffic.

What is Sales and Marketing Strategy of 84 Lumber Company?

Founded in 1956, the company started as a simple cash-and-carry lumberyard. It has since grown into the nation's largest privately held supplier of building materials and services, operating over 320 facilities across 34 states.

How Does 84 Lumber Reach Its Customers?

84 Lumber employs a robust, multi-channel sales strategy to connect with a broad customer base, emphasizing both a strong physical footprint and growing digital capabilities. The company's primary sales channel is its extensive network of over 320 retail locations across 34 states, designed to be a comprehensive resource for building materials and services.

Icon Physical Retail Network

The backbone of the 84 Lumber sales strategy is its vast network of physical stores. These locations offer a wide selection of products, from lumber and windows to doors and roofing, supporting a 'one-stop shop' experience for customers.

Icon Direct Sales and Services

Beyond retail, dedicated direct sales teams, including the National Sales division, cater to large commercial builders. The company also provides value-added installation services for framing, insulation, and roofing, enhancing its service-based offerings.

Icon Strategic Expansion and Investment

The company is actively expanding its reach and capabilities through strategic investments. In April 2025, new locations opened in Colorado, including a Greeley store and a Fort Collins component plant, demonstrating ongoing market penetration.

Icon Government and Cooperative Contracts

Securing government sales contracts, such as GSA 51V MAS and NCPA cooperative purchasing, is a key element of its business strategy. These partnerships bolster its market share, particularly in supporting its growing presence in the multifamily sector.

The evolution of 84 Lumber's sales approach reflects a continuous adaptation to market dynamics. Initially operating on a 'cash and carry' model, the company introduced credit options by 1987, broadening its customer accessibility. This adaptability is also evident in its infrastructure investments, such as the $13.4 million investment in October 2024 for a second component plant in Clarendon County, South Carolina, which is projected to create 78 new jobs and improve service to coastal regions. The relocation of its Western Team Headquarters to Dallas, Texas, in April 2024 further underscores its commitment to enhancing support for its over 40 Western division locations and facilitating future expansion. What Marketing Tactics Does 84 Lumber Use?

The 84 Lumber sales strategy is a dynamic approach that blends digital outreach with traditional advertising to capture market share. This comprehensive 84 Lumber marketing strategy focuses on building brand recognition and generating leads through targeted campaigns.

Icon

Digital Engagement

84 Lumber actively uses social media plat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and LinkedIn for customer interaction. This digital presence is crucial for their 84 Lumber customer acquisition efforts.

Icon

Influencer Collaborations

The company partners with contractors and DIY enthusiasts to showcase products and services. A recent campaign achieved over 5 million impressions and a 14% engagement rate on Instagram, demonstrating effective 84 Lumber brand positioning.

Icon

Content Marketing

Through various content formats, including short-form videos on TikTok and long-form videos on YouTube, 84 Lumber educates its audience. This approach is key to understanding 84 Lumber's target market and how 84 Lumber promotes its products and services.

Icon

Traditional Advertising

High-profile advertising, such as Super Bowl commercials, is utilized to boost overall brand awareness. This complements their digital initiatives in the 84 Lumber marketing strategy.

Icon

Data-Driven Segmentation

The company employs data analytics to tailor messaging for specific customer segments. This includes targeting professional builders in residential and commercial sectors, a core aspect of the 84 Lumber sales approach for contractors.

Icon

Strategic Partnerships

Collaborations with agencies like The Motherhood enhance national awareness and highlight unique company attributes. This is part of the broader 84 Lumber business strategy to communicate its differentiators.

The 84 Lumber sales strategy is deeply rooted in understanding its customer base, particularly professional builders. The company's commitment to innovation is also evident in its marketing mix, as seen in its early adoption of computer-aided kitchen design centers in 1991. How Is 84 Lumber Positioned in the Market?

84 Lumber's brand positioning is centered on being the largest privately held supplier of building materials and services in the nation, with a strong focus on professional builders. Its core message highlights quality, reliability, and American values, fostering a reputation for integrity among its clientele.

Icon Core Identity: Private Ownership and Customer Focus

As a privately owned entity, 84 Lumber emphasizes long-term relationships and superior customer service. This distinguishes it from many publicly traded competitors, allowing for a more personalized approach to business.

Icon Comprehensive 'One-Stop Shop' Promise

The brand promises a complete building solution, offering over 10,000 products and turnkey installation services. This simplifies the construction process for builders, positioning 84 Lumber as an efficient and valuable partner.

Icon Reinforcing Reliability and Craftsmanship

Across all its communications, 84 Lumber's visual identity and tone of voice consistently project reliability and a commitment to American craftsmanship. This consistent messaging reinforces its brand promise to customers.

Icon Industry Recognition and Market Standing

Significant industry accolades underscore 84 Lumber's strong brand perception. Recognition includes being named one of Newsweek's Most Trustworthy Companies in America for 2024 and 2025, and USA Today's Top Retailers in 2024.

Forbes has consistently recognized 84 Lumber among America's Largest Private Companies, ranking it 100th in 2024 based on its 2023 revenue exceeding $6.3 billion. What Are 84 Lumber’s Most Notable Campaigns?

Key campaigns have been instrumental in shaping the company's brand and driving its growth. These initiatives often blend recruitment, community engagement, and brand awareness to create a multifaceted marketing approach.

Icon 'The Journey' Super Bowl Commercial (2017)

This significant campaign, with a $15 million Super Bowl investment, aimed to attract new talent and stimulate the housing market. It depicted a mother and daughter's journey, culminating in an encounter with a border wall and a door, symbolizing opportunity.

Icon 'Operation Appreciation' & '84 Lunges Challenge'

This ongoing initiative honors military personnel and promotes hiring veterans. The 2025 '84 Lunges Challenge' used social media and actor Darren Keefe to encourage participation and highlight the valuable skills veterans possess.

Icon '24 Days of Giving' Holiday Campaign

This recurring campaign showcases the company's commitment to philanthropy and community involvement during the holiday season. It reinforces the brand's values beyond its core business operations.

Icon Influencer Partnerships

Collaborations with contractors and DIY influencers on platforms like Instagram, TikTok, and YouTube have been effective in showcasing product usage and generating engagement. This strategy taps into authentic endorsements to reach a wider audience.

The 'The Journey' campaign, despite some controversy, resulted in over 15 million YouTube views and a 15-fold increase in website traffic, with over 2 million registrations on its recruitment site. This demonstrates the power of bold advertising in achieving significant brand awareness and driving customer acquisition.
